E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
hough
基于
HOUGH
变换的矩形的检测
基于
HOUGH
变换的矩形的检测作者:cndg2006-03-02在图像中查找直线、圆、椭圆的方法很多,网上也有很多类似的源代码。
hggugfn
·
2018-11-13 05:52
【Python+OpenCV】基于Harris角点的边缘提取以及矩形四角点检测
目录开始之前必须要说的一些事一、参考文章二、实验目标三、局限性声明开始说正事了,所以标题一定要比第一个一级标题长一、思路(一)基于Harris角点检测[本文思路](二)基于
Hough
变换[参考思路]二、
qkyo
·
2018-11-10 22:58
Hough
变换圆检测定位
Hough
变换基本原理
Hough
变换是由PaulHough于1962年提出的一种检测圆的算法,它的基本思想是将图像从原图像空间变换到参数空间,在参数空间中,使用大多数边界点都满足的某种参数形式作为图像中的曲线的描述
温其如玉
·
2018-11-05 20:18
图像处理
Hough
变换的直线检测基础
一、
Hough
变换(直线)
Hough
变换是依赖于投票机制的,在参数空间统计原空间下点的贡献值(投票)得到了累计值,累积量的峰值确定了所要的检测目标1。
Chi_Hong
·
2018-10-09 10:11
Vision
Hough
变换的直线检测基础
一、
Hough
变换(直线)
Hough
变换是依赖于投票机制的,在参数空间统计原空间下点的贡献值(投票)得到了累计值,累积量的峰值确定了所要的检测目标1。
Chi_Hong
·
2018-10-09 10:11
Vision
OpenCV——圆检测
image,method,dp,minDist[,circles[,param1,param2[,minRadius[,maxRadius]]]]])参数设置:image:源图像;method:cv2.
HOUGH
_GRADIENT
嘿哈哈哈
·
2018-10-05 15:50
数字图像处理
Python
OpenCV
数字图像处理
OpenCV——直线检测
直线检测可以通过OpenCV的HoughLines和HoughLinesP函数来完成,它们仅有的差别是:第一个函数使用标准的
Hough
变换,第二个函数使用概率
Hough
变换,即只通过分析点的子集并估计这些点都属于一条直线的概率
嘿哈哈哈
·
2018-10-05 15:41
Python
数字图像处理
OpenCV
数字图像处理
YOLOv1学习整理
一、背景介绍三种强大的物体识别算法——SIFT/SURF、haar特征、广义
hough
变换的特性对比分析https://blog.csdn.net/cy513/article/details/4285579
csdn_elsa
·
2018-09-27 19:29
目标检测
3D视觉系列:PoseCNN
并且通过
hough
投票来确定物体位置中心。
村上春竹
·
2018-09-21 11:03
opencv--imgproc模块·
Hough
检测圆
官网:http://www.opencv.org.cn/opencvdoc/2.3.2/html/doc/tutorials/imgproc/imgtrans/
hough
_circle/
hough
_circle.html
lmmy
·
2018-09-13 20:48
OpenCV
Hough
Transformation算法
一、算法简介HoughTransformation(HT)于1959年提出,1962年发表为美国专利。HT最初是用来检测直线的算法,后来有了检测圆、球等多种算法变体。神经网络火了之后,有人将HT算法与神经网络结合,提出了HoughTransformationNeuralNetwork,用于检测球,人脸等高级特征。二、算法简介待续
AtlasRise
·
2018-09-05 15:32
opencv-霍夫直线变换与圆变换
其中一种非常有效的解决问题的方法是霍夫(
Hough
)变换,其为图像处理中从图像中识别几何形状的基本方法之一,应用很广泛,也有很多改进
dgc70876
·
2018-08-26 20:00
人工智能
Hough
检测圆
Hough
变换的基本原理在于,利用点与线的对偶性,将图像空间的线条变为参数空间的聚集点,从而检测给定图像是否存在给定性质的曲线。
学霸家有事
·
2018-08-19 21:36
opencv学习
霍夫变换(
Hough
Transform)
一、直线检测相关算法1.1霍夫变换(HoughTransform)霍夫变换(HoughTransform)换于1962年由PaulHough首次提出,后于1972年由RichardDuda和PeterHart推广使用,是图像处理中从图像中检测几何形状的基本方法之一。经典霍夫变换用来检测图像中的直线,后来霍夫变换经过扩展可以进行任意形状物体的识别,例如圆和椭圆。霍夫变换运用两个坐标空间之间的变换将在
csdn_1HAO
·
2018-07-23 13:46
数学
图像入门:MATLAB图像识别
接着提取图像边缘对图像处理后就可以进行寻找质心并标记、利用
HOUGH
变换检测直线、利用圆的周长和面积的关系判断是否为圆形,求图形的周长、面积、RGB等等操作下面附全部代码,欢迎大家一起学习讨论~f=imread
齐红建
·
2018-07-08 15:14
Emgu CV3+C#图像处理(六):霍夫圆检测/线检测 & 矩形/三角形检测
环境Win7-64+VS2012+EmguCV3.0.0霍夫圆检测使用
Hough
变换在灰度图像中查找圆圈:HoughCircles()publicstaticCircleF[]HoughCircles(
阿卡蒂奥
·
2018-07-08 14:27
EmguCV
EmguCV3+C#图像处理
图像倾斜校正
Hough
校正 原理及函数
Hough
校正是通过寻找参数最大重叠点对应的的角度进行图像倾斜矫正的。具体过程见图2.3
Hough
变换解析
corilei
·
2018-06-29 12:23
霍夫变换
霍夫变换
Hough
"霍夫变换是图像处理中从图像中识别几何形状的基本方法之一,应用很广泛,也有很多改进算法。主要用来从图像中分离出具有某种相同特征的几何形状(如,直线,圆等)。
Parisiten
·
2018-06-22 19:14
霍夫变换
计算机视觉
Hough
变换
《数字图像处理的MATLAB实现(第二版)》,RafaelC.Gonzalez3.MATLAB帮助文档
Hough
变换于1962年由PaulHough提出,是一种使用表决方式的参数估计技术,其原理是利用图像空间和
桂哥317
·
2018-06-14 14:46
MATLAB
图像处理算法
Opencv
Hough
算法实现图片中直线的检测
(1)载入需检测的图及显示原图Matg_srcImage=imread("C:\\Users\\lenovo\\Pictures\\SavedPictures\\Q.jpg");//图片所放路径imshow("【原始图】",g_srcImage);(2)为显示不同的效果图而设置滑动条namedWindow("【效果图】",1);createTrackbar("值","【效果图】",&g_nthre
liuxiaodong1312
·
2018-05-25 20:16
Opencv
数字图像处理 图像分割(部分)
图像分割点,线和边缘检测点检测线检测使用edge函数的边缘检测使用
Hough
变换的线检测阈值处理全局阈值处理图像分割点,线和边缘检测点检测>>w=[-1-1-1;-18-1;-1-1-1];>>f=imread
Cold__Winter
·
2018-05-25 19:24
数字图像处理
数字图像处理 图像分割(部分)
图像分割点,线和边缘检测点检测线检测使用edge函数的边缘检测使用
Hough
变换的线检测阈值处理全局阈值处理图像分割点,线和边缘检测点检测>>w=[-1-1-1;-18-1;-1-1-1];>>f=imread
Cold__Winter
·
2018-05-25 19:24
数字图像处理
Canny+
Hough
可视化调参(Trackbar)
这里引用一个脑CT图片,用一天直线从中间分开。g_CannyThred_1:canny边缘检测运用高低阈值的方法(小于低阈值忽略,高于高阈值为边缘,高低阈值之间的值如果与边缘相连则判定为边缘),官方推荐高阈值是底阈值的2到3倍。本惨数为底阈值的参数。g_CannyP_1:在代码中(g_CannyThred_1+1)*(2+g_CannyP_1/100.0)这样计算高阈值,使高阈值在低阈值的2到3倍
有点方
·
2018-05-24 19:27
算法
opencv 在循环中调用cvtColor()可能出现的错误
HoughCircles(tempSrc,circles,CV_
HOUGH
_GRADIENT,1,30,100,30,13,40);//霍夫圆变换寻找圆for(size_ti=0;i
lewispu
·
2018-05-23 19:54
OpenCV - 利用
hough
概率变换拟合得到直线后,利用DDA算法得到直线上的像素点坐标
图片霍夫变换拟合得到直线后,怎样获得直线上的像素点坐标?这是我今天在图像处理学习中遇到的问题,霍夫变换采用的概率霍夫变换,所以拟合得到的直线信息其实是直线的两个端点的坐标,这样一个比较直接的思路就是利用DDA算法来获取.一.算法简介DDA算法是计算机图形学中最简单的绘制直线算法。其主要思想是由直线公式y=kx+b推导出来的。我们已知直线段两个端点P0(x0,y0)和P1(x1,y1),就能求出k和
夜的那种黑丶
·
2018-05-18 10:00
AlexNet实践
注释:CNN使用TF搭建比较简单,就像
Hough
检测使用CV很简单一样。但是怎么使用CNN去做一些实际操作,或者说怎么使用现有的方法进行慢慢改进,这是一个很大的问题!
影醉阏轩窗
·
2018-05-09 09:00
经典霍夫变换(
Hough
Transform)
引言历史和简介历史简介原理例子1例子2霍夫变换提取直线如何实现?实现机理是为何?实现使用的例子说明描述简单闭合矩形城市场景遥感应用实现算法描述代码实现matlab版本python实现Opencv实现浅提霍夫变换提取圆步骤霍夫变换提取圆的一些实现链接浅提广义霍夫变换基本霍夫变换的限制结语引言 本文讲述霍夫变换的一些内容,并加入一些理解性东西,参考了部分博客等相关性内容。希望能对霍夫变换有所了解,也
YuYunTan
·
2018-04-29 11:19
计算机视觉
Image Analysis:
Hough
Transform 图像处理之 霍夫变换
最近在学习图像处理这门课,根据自己的理解写一下这方面的内容,如对所写内容有疑问,欢迎随时批评指正。这篇文章主要介绍霍夫变换。下面我用一个简单的例子来进行说明。下图中直线表达式为y=k*x+b,(k=2,b=1).从左到右依次为A1(-0.5,0),A2(0,1),A3(0.5,2),A4(1,3).根据霍夫变换,A1-A4对应的直线分别为:A1:b=-k*(-0.5)+(0);A2:b=-k*(0
D_turtle
·
2018-04-18 16:52
image
analysis
Hough
变换原理与Opencv实现
转自:https://blog.csdn.net/ycj9090900/article/details/52944708霍夫变换(HoughTransform)是图像处理中的一种特征提取技术,它通过一种投票算法检测具有特定形状的物体。该过程在一个参数空间中通过计算累计结果的局部最大值得到一个符合该特定形状的集合作为霍夫变换结果。霍夫变换于1962年由PaulHough首次提出[53],后于1972
红烧肉不好吃
·
2018-04-13 10:44
机器视觉
图像处理
cv2部分函数参数解释
cv2.HoughCircles(img,cv2.
HOUGH
_GRADIENT,1,20,param1=50,param2=30,minRadius=0,maxRadius=0)参数编辑image:输入
pooooooooooooo
·
2018-04-06 19:59
opencv
Java+opencv3.2.0实现
hough
直线检测
hough
变换是图像处理中的一种特征提取技术,该过程在一个参数空间中通过计算累计结果的局部最大值得到一个符合特定形状的集合作为
hough
变换结果。
帅气的猫爪
·
2018-02-10 08:03
Java+opencv3.2.0实现
hough
圆检测功能
hough
圆检测和
hough
线检测的原理近似,对于圆来说,在参数坐标系中表示为C:(x,y,r)。
帅气的猫爪
·
2018-02-09 11:13
python OpenCV学习笔记(二十八):
Hough
圆变换
从方程中可以看出,我们有3个参数,所以我们需要一个用于
hough
变换的3D累加器,这将是非常无效的。因此,OpenCV使用了更复杂的方法,
Hough
梯度法,该方法使用边缘的梯度信息。
JS_XH
·
2018-02-08 16:41
OpenCV
OpenCV入门:
Hough
霍夫变换-圆形选择(HoughCircles)
霍夫变换:圆形选择#include#include#include#include#include#include#includeusingnamespacecv;usingnamespacestd;intmain(){Matsrc,gray;src=imread("C:/Users/defaultuser0.DESKTOP-RNJTL1M/Desktop/OpenCV_Distinguish/D
MZSDSMZM
·
2018-01-14 19:45
学习OpenCV
Opencv学习——LSD直线检测
OpenCV3版本之后加入了LSD直线检测功能,相比
Hough
直线检测,LSD能够获得更加理想的效果,具体可以参考文献的主页,包括了文献、代码和演示效果。
Dangkie
·
2018-01-09 20:19
算法
opencv
图像处理
Opencv学习——LSD直线检测
OpenCV3版本之后加入了LSD直线检测功能,相比
Hough
直线检测,LSD能够获得更加理想的效果,具体可以参考文献的主页,包括了文献、代码和演示效果。
Dangkie
·
2018-01-09 20:19
算法
opencv
图像处理
关于
hough
圆弧检测C++程序的问题
需要用到一个圆弧检测的程序,苦于网上没有C++版的,自己根据MATLAB函数写了一个,自己感觉没什么问题,编译也可以通过,但结果就是很奇怪,求各位大咖帮忙,新手,小白一个。。。。voidhough_circle(IplImage*BW,doublestep_r,doublestep_angle,doubler_min,doubler_max,doublep){//[m,n]=size(BW);in
我就是666呀
·
2018-01-08 10:47
图像处理(八):线段检测之
Hough
变换
现阶段用最多的线段检测算法为
Hough
变换,对于
Hough
变换的原理部分已经有很多人写过,具体可以参考:点击打开链接,这里我总结一下理解
Hough
变换算法的难点。
Mirror_Yu_Chen
·
2017-11-27 15:30
image
Process
python霍夫变换圆形检测、cv.CV_
HOUGH
_GRADIENT没有定义的解决方法
简述基于python使用opencv实现在一张图片中检测出圆形,并且根据坐标和半径标记出圆。不涉及理论,只讲应用。相关函数函数说明:Python:cv2.HoughCircles(image,method,dp,minDist[,circles[,param1[,param2[,minRadius[,maxRadius]]]]])→circles参数说明:image-8位,单通道,灰度输入图像。c
JohnieLi
·
2017-11-27 12:17
opencv
opencv----霍夫(
Hough
)变换:霍夫线变换,霍夫圆变换
本系列文章由@浅墨_毛星云出品,转载请注明出处。文章链接:http://blog.csdn.net/poem_qianmo/article/details/26977557作者:毛星云(浅墨)微博:http://weibo.com/u/1723155442知乎:http://www.zhihu.com/people/mao-xing-yun邮箱:
[email protected]
写作当前博文
郭大侠写leetcode
·
2017-11-02 19:45
opencv
OpenCV的霍夫变换(
Hough
Transform)直线检测
基本
Hough
变换检测直线:由于同一条直线上的不同点在参数平面中是会经过同一个点的
Joy_Shen
·
2017-10-20 20:30
数据结构与算法
C++
Matlab 使用
Hough
霍夫变换进行直线检测+寻找最长直线
其中使用到了matlab的
hough
,houghpeaks,houghlines等函数.函数
hough
[H,theta,rho]=
hough
(f)或[H,theta,rho]=
hough
(f,‘ThetaRes
小鹅鹅
·
2017-10-05 20:52
Matlab
matlab
图像识别
霍夫变换
《数字图像处理》--冈萨雷斯(第十章)
图像分割点线和边缘检测使用
Hough
变换的线检测阈值处理图像分割点、线和边缘检测点检测点检测在MATLAB中可以用函数imfilter来实现点检测方法>>g=abs(imfilter(double(f)
Cristal_yin
·
2017-09-10 10:01
数字图像处理
HyperLPR车牌识别技术算法之基于方向纹理场进行快速车牌(文字)校正
在一些场景文字识别或者车牌识别的过程中,往往在定位到文字位置之后由于摄像机位置造成透视变换影响,在图像中看到的文字往往是倾斜的,这对OCR的精度和速度都造成的极大的影响,相关算法目前稳定可靠的文字倾斜检测主要有Radon变换和
Hough
JackYu庾
·
2017-09-01 12:11
数据结构和算法
Hough
transform(霍夫变换)
Houghtransform(霍夫变换)主要内容:1、
Hough
变换的算法思想2、直线检测3、圆、椭圆检测4、程序实现一、
Hough
变换简介
Hough
变换是图像处理中从图像中识别几何形状的基本方法之一。
小鑫哥丶
·
2017-08-18 17:02
opencv
Line Detected by
Hough
霍夫直线检测的基本原理:利用点与线的对偶性,将原始图像中的所有前景像素点表示成参数空间中的线,若图像中的像素点共线,则这些点在参数空间中对应的线将会相交于一点,通过统计交于该点的直线条数即能得到原图像中共线的点数,设置阈值,当共线数高于该阈值时,可视这些点构成一条直线。注:因为利用直线方程y=kx+b无法表示x=c这样的直线,故在实际应用中,对于图像中的像素点对应转换到的参数空间是极坐标空间,其经
sunsimple
·
2017-07-06 17:36
第十章 图像分割
Roberts边缘检测器Log边缘检测器的基本调用语法零交叉检测器的调用语法Canny边缘检测器是使用函数edge的最有效的边缘检测器SobelLoG和Canny边缘检测器的比较使用霍夫变换进行线检测使用
Hough
RYAN-LZ
·
2017-06-30 14:00
数字图像处理
基于
Hough
变换的直线和圆的检测与提取
学数字图像处理有挺长时间了,正好最近这段时间有空,学习了一下
Hough
变换,作了几个比较简单的东西,分享出来,希望能和大家一起学习,也希望各位能提出宝贵的意见,共同进步,文采不好,欢迎拍砖,下面正式进入正题
往事似水拂流年
·
2017-06-08 18:29
数字图像处理
Hough
变换检测直线
在
hough
变换中,考虑的是极坐标表示方式:使用(r,theta)来表示一条直线。其中r为该直线到原点的距离,theta为该直线的垂线与x轴的夹角。如下图所示。2如果坐
code_caq
·
2017-05-02 10:56
DIP
hough
变换理解
###
hough
变换概念在计算机中,经常需要将一些特定的形状图形从图片中提取出来,如果直接用像素点来搜寻非常困难,这时候需要将图像从像素按照一定的算法映射到参数空间。
Shane Zhao
·
2017-04-29 10:33
数字图像处理
上一页
7
8
9
10
11
12
13
14
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他